Transaction 59d44e83d76d79314f1042e2cfbd4c0142a2b26c6da71ca8f6b19412e1363698

1 Input
2 Outputs
  • 59d44e83d76d79314f1042e2cfbd4c0142a2b26c6da71ca8f6b19412e1363698:0
  • value  209964
    address  32tSyHo1ToDbLtPULiwZFDKoCtbr7aTAWh
  • 59d44e83d76d79314f1042e2cfbd4c0142a2b26c6da71ca8f6b19412e1363698:1
  • value  42532336
    address  36TZYLiYfpW4AU2vrvwNxTEUWez1YB9WHD